Immigration officers in Nakhon Pathom have arrested a Zimbabwean woman for overstaying her visa by nearly five months as part of a crackdown on crimes and visa violations.

 

On 22nd June, under the directive of Pol Lt Gen Panumas Boonyalak, immigration authorities in Nakhon Pathom, led by Pol Col Benjaphol Rodsawasde, intensified efforts to tackle crime, including firearms offences and outstanding warrants, as well as tracking visa overstayers.

 

The operation led to the arrest of Miss Shy Marebe, a 48-year-old Zimbabwean, found outside a rental property in Phutthamonthon, Nakhon Pathom.

 

She had overstayed her student (ED PLUS) visa, which expired on 22nd January, by 147 days.

 

Marebe was charged with staying in the kingdom past the permitted period and will be processed according to legal procedures.
